EnvironmentPermissionAccess Výčet

Definice

Upozornění

Code Access Security is not supported or honored by the runtime.

Určuje přístup k proměnným prostředí.

Tento výčet podporuje bitové kombinace hodnot jeho členů.

public enum class EnvironmentPermissionAccess
[System.Flags]
public enum EnvironmentPermissionAccess
[System.Flags]
[System.Obsolete("Code Access Security is not supported or honored by the runtime.", DiagnosticId="SYSLIB0003", UrlFormat="https://aka.ms/dotnet-warnings/{0}")]
public enum EnvironmentPermissionAccess
[System.Flags]
[System.Serializable]
public enum EnvironmentPermissionAccess
[System.Flags]
[System.Serializable]
[System.Runtime.InteropServices.ComVisible(true)]
public enum EnvironmentPermissionAccess
[<System.Flags>]
type EnvironmentPermissionAccess = 
[<System.Flags>]
[<System.Obsolete("Code Access Security is not supported or honored by the runtime.", DiagnosticId="SYSLIB0003", UrlFormat="https://aka.ms/dotnet-warnings/{0}")>]
type EnvironmentPermissionAccess = 
[<System.Flags>]
[<System.Serializable>]
type EnvironmentPermissionAccess = 
[<System.Flags>]
[<System.Serializable>]
[<System.Runtime.InteropServices.ComVisible(true)>]
type EnvironmentPermissionAccess = 
Public Enum EnvironmentPermissionAccess
Dědičnost
EnvironmentPermissionAccess
Atributy

Pole

AllAccess 3

Read a Write přístup k proměnným prostředí. AllAccess představuje více EnvironmentPermissionAccess hodnot a způsobí ArgumentException , že se použije jako flag parametr metody GetPathList(EnvironmentPermissionAccess) , který očekává jednu hodnotu.

NoAccess 0

Nemáte přístup k proměnným prostředí. NoAccess představuje žádné platné EnvironmentPermissionAccess hodnoty a způsobí ArgumentException , že se použije jako parametr pro GetPathList(EnvironmentPermissionAccess), který očekává jednu hodnotu.

Read 1

Je zadán pouze přístup pro čtení k proměnným prostředí. Změna, odstranění a vytváření proměnných prostředí není součástí této úrovně přístupu.

Write 2

Je zadán pouze přístup k zápisu k proměnným prostředí. Přístup k zápisu zahrnuje vytváření a odstraňování proměnných prostředí a také změnu existujících hodnot. Proměnné prostředí pro čtení nejsou součástí této úrovně přístupu.

Poznámky

Tento výčet používá EnvironmentPermission.

Poznámka

Ačkoli NoAccess a AllAccess zobrazí se v EnvironmentPermissionAccess, nejsou platné pro použití jako parametr EnvironmentPermission.GetPathList , protože popisují žádné typy přístupu proměnných prostředí ani všechny typy přístupu proměnných prostředí, v uvedeném pořadí a GetPathList očekává jeden typ přístupu proměnné prostředí.

Platí pro

Viz také